Washington neighborhood plans day of summer fun

The Washington D.C. neighborhood of Emery Heights has planned a day that will celebrate what makes it a great place to call home, and this special event will be open to all.

Emery Heights Community Day will bring friends and neighbors together in a relaxed setting, and having fun will be the order of the day. Everyone is encouraged to bring along some folding chairs as well as a sunshade so they can sit back, relax and enjoy the festivities in comfort.

The organizers have put together a line-up of entertainment for the day and its listing explained that it will be family friendly. Many of the performers will be from the Washington area, making it a chance for the public to discover local talent. A live radio broadcast will take place, and admission is free. Donations of funding or gifts in kind such as food or beverages will be most welcome, and will help to make the occasion even better.

Friends of Emery will be presenting this community event on August 13. It will begin at 12:00 pm at the Emery Heights Community Center, which can be found at 5701 Georgia Avenue Northwest.
